json用什么软件,代码示例

phpmysqlchengxu

温馨提示:这篇文章已超过239天没有更新,请注意相关的内容是否还可用!

JSON(JavaScript Object Notation)是一种轻量级的数据交换格式。它以易于阅读和编写的文本格式呈现,常用于前后端数据传输和存储。JSON可以表示简单的数据结构,如数字、字符串、布尔值,也可以表示复杂的数据结构,如对象和数组。

在编写网页代码时,我们可以使用各种编程语言的内置函数或第三方库来处理JSON数据。下面是一个使用JavaScript来解析JSON数据的示例代码:

// 定义一个JSON字符串

var jsonStr = '{"name": "John", "age": 30, "city": "New York"}';

// 解析JSON字符串为JavaScript对象

var jsonObj = JSON.parse(jsonStr);

// 访问JSON对象的属性

console.log(jsonObj.name); // 输出:John

console.log(jsonObj.age); // 输出:30

console.log(jsonObj.city); // 输出:New York

在上面的示例中,我们首先定义了一个JSON字符串`jsonStr`,它包含了三个属性:name、age和city。然后,我们使用`JSON.parse()`函数将JSON字符串解析为JavaScript对象`jsonObj`。我们可以通过访问对象的属性来获取JSON数据的值。

除了解析JSON数据,我们还可以使用`JSON.stringify()`函数将JavaScript对象转换为JSON字符串。下面是一个将JavaScript对象转换为JSON字符串的示例代码:

// 定义一个JavaScript对象

var person = {name: "John", age: 30, city: "New York"};

// 将JavaScript对象转换为JSON字符串

var jsonStr = JSON.stringify(person);

console.log(jsonStr); // 输出:{"name":"John","age":30,"city":"New York"}

在上面的示例中,我们定义了一个JavaScript对象`person`,它包含了三个属性:name、age和city。然后,我们使用`JSON.stringify()`函数将JavaScript对象转换为JSON字符串,并将结果存储在变量`jsonStr`中。我们通过打印`jsonStr`来查看转换后的JSON字符串。

通过以上示例,我们可以看到JSON在网页代码中的应用。无论是解析JSON数据还是将JavaScript对象转换为JSON字符串,都可以使用相应的编程语言函数或库来实现。这样,我们就能方便地在前后端之间传输和处理数据。

文章版权声明:除非注明,否则均为莫宇前端原创文章,转载或复制请以超链接形式并注明出处。

取消
微信二维码
微信二维码
支付宝二维码